Brokerage : Yuanta Securities
Analyst : Anna Lee
Investment Rating : BUY (Maintained)
Target Price : KRW 190,000 (Maintained)
Core Momentum : Sustaining mid-to-long term structural growth driven by high-end MLCC demand resilience and expanding FC-BGA exposure across AI servers and automotive applications despite 4Q seasonal destocking.
📊 1. [Valuation & Key Financial Metrics]
- Investment Rating & Target Price: BUY (Maintained) / KRW 190,000 (Maintained)
- Current Share Price (As of Oct 29, 2024): KRW 120,200 (Upside potential: 58%)
- Market Capitalization: KRW 9.15T
- Key Financial Metrics & Forecast:
- Revenue: 2023A KRW 8.91T → 2024F KRW 10.20T → 2025F KRW 10.995T
- Operating Profit: 2023A KRW 639.0B → 2024F KRW 778.0B (OPM 7.6%) → 2025F KRW 990.0B (OPM 9.0%)
- Net Profit (Controlling): 2023A KRW 423.0B → 2024F KRW 565.0B → 2025F KRW 666.0B
- PER: 2023A 25.8x → 2024F 16.0x → 2025F 13.6x
- PBR: 2023A 1.4x → 2024F 1.0x → 2025F 0.9x
- ROE: 2023A 5.5% → 2024F 6.8% → 2025F 7.2%
- Dividend Yield: 0.75%
- 3Q24 Earnings Review: Consolidated Revenue of KRW 2.615T (Text: ~KRW 2.6T, +10.8% YoY, +1.4% QoQ), Operating Profit of KRW 224.9B (Table: KRW 225.0B, +22.2% YoY, +8.1% QoQ, OPM 8.6%), slightly missing consensus (Operating Profit KRW 236.2B). Component division recorded KRW 1.2T on automotive/industrial volume and ASP gains; Package Solutions posted KRW 558.2B on server/automotive high-end demand; Optics Solutions generated KRW 860.1B impacted by Chinese low-end launches and reduced overseas IT client shipments.
- 4Q24 Earnings Forecast: Projected Revenue of KRW 2.40T (+3% YoY, -9% QoQ), Operating Profit of KRW 164.2B (+49% YoY, -27% QoQ, OPM 7%). Anticipates QoQ top-line contraction across divisions due to IT/industrial MLCC destocking despite expected growth in automotive demand, lower optical shipments, and off-season substrate adjustments.
🚀 2. [Market Opportunities & Business Outlook]
- Component Division (MLCC): 3Q24 revenue reached KRW 1.2T (+9% YoY, +3% QoQ). Despite expected growth in automotive demand, 4Q destocking is anticipated in IT and industrial MLCC applications, though structural demand growth for high-specification MLCCs remains intact.
- Package Solution Division: 3Q24 revenue posted KRW 558.2B (+27% YoY, +12% QoQ). Structural growth is underpinned by rising FC-BGA demand for AI servers and long-term automotive applications.
- Optics Solution Division: 3Q24 revenue recorded KRW 860.1B (+4% YoY, -7% QoQ). Mass production of high-end camera modules for strategic flagship customers was offset by low-end focus in the Chinese market and reduced shipments to overseas clients.
📝 Editor’s Comment (Perspective)
The analyst views Samsung Electro-Mechanics not through near-term quarterly fluctuations and 4Q seasonal destocking, but as an advanced electronics hardware manufacturer positioned for mid-to-long term qualitative expansion. The central investment thesis highlights ongoing top-line resilience in high-spec MLCCs alongside strengthening demand for AI server and automotive FC-BGA substrates as key pillars supporting mid-to-long term growth.
To evaluate whether this investment thesis unfolds as anticipated, key tracking points include the completion of 4Q customer inventory adjustments, progress toward the 2025 operating profit forecast (KRW 990.0B), sustained ASP improvement in high-spec MLCCs, and tangible order expansion in FC-BGA substrates for AI servers and automotive platforms. These factors can be monitored through upcoming quarterly financial disclosures, official company IR presentations, and regulatory filings.
